[0006] 3. AC slow charging
This solution requires companies that provide this service to invest a lot of manpower and material resources to make this charging solution available anytime and anywhere, and it often takes more than half an hour of charging time plus the waiting time for charging cars. While the user's charging location provides freedom, it still cannot help customers solve the problem of charging waiting, and users still need to spend time and energy to complete the charging process
From a technical point of view, the power source of the charging car is either the on-site power generation of the internal combustion engine generator or the discharge of the pre-charged battery pack. The power generation efficiency and multiple power conversion efficiency of the former are uneconomical. In the long run, the The program is also not economically sustainable, but exists more as a temporary emergency measure and is difficult to promote on a large scale

Abstract

The invention discloses a system and a method for charging and replacing a battery of an electric vehicle based on a battery autonomous loading and unloading technology. A vehicle-mounted terminal ora user terminal enables an electric vehicle user to send a battery demand request; an operation service management platform searches an available battery according to the battery demand request and then recommends a battery installation / replacement scheme to the user; the vehicle-mounted terminal or the user terminal confirms the battery installation / replacement scheme according to the recommendedbattery installation / replacement scheme and sends a battery demand confirmation instruction, wherein the instruction comprises a designated area where the determined battery model reaches before a determined time; the operation service management platform sends the battery demand confirmation instruction to the determined battery terminal of the available battery, wherein the determined battery terminal of the available battery is used for controlling the determined available battery to reach a specified area; and the operation service management platform notifies the battery terminal of thepower battery lack of power on the electric vehicle to complete unloading of the power battery in the designated area, and notifies the determined available battery to complete loading of the batteryto the electric vehicle in the designated area.

technical field [0001] The invention relates to the technical field of electric vehicle charging and swapping, in particular to an electric vehicle charging and swapping system and method based on battery autonomous loading and unloading technology. Background technique [0002] On the one hand, the popularization and promotion of electric vehicles has greatly reduced my country's dependence on petroleum fuels and promoted the reform of my country's energy structure. On the other hand, it has also helped my country get rid of its long-term dependence on internal combustion engine core technology. However, while electric vehicles bring a green, comfortable and quiet driving experience, they also bring the need for charging and swapping.
